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19 558 279094445 6685964077 8807
13030558 653712 33127421
13030558 653712 33127421
54 20 81875
All about undefined
Interested in learning more?
13030558 653712 33127421
54 20 81875
See more
95 520
004 680702 6902 3278694145 998
See more
5259984 256938011
704 80737368426 552200
See more